## Changelog — Driftbell 4.2: New Backpressure Defaults

Heads up, support folks: the notification fan-out worker now applies backpressure by default instead of buffering forever. Translation — under heavy load, Driftbell slows producers rather than eating memory and tipping over. Customers may report "delayed pushes" during spikes; that's the new behavior working, not an outage. Old unbounded mode is gone, so don't offer it as a workaround. The defaults that shipped with this release are listed below.

settings of hahaf-bahap:
quenix:
  log_level: debug
  metrics_host: metrics.quenix.qorvelsys.internal
  pool_size: 8

## Leased Laptop Returns — Receiving Site Notes

All units lease-returned to Quillon Rentals go out Fridays. Wipe confirmation stickers must be on every lid. Pack five per tote, foam dividers in. No loose chargers. Receiving site signs the manifest, keeps the pink copy. The courier must be given the following confidential instruction at hand-over:

dispatch memo: the istwyn norwyn courier leaves the lamael kaswyn briwyn tamix jorael gorix zoreth holir ledger at gate 3079 under passcode 677723

## Log Sampling for Chattervane

Chattervane emits roughly 40k log lines per minute at steady state, most of them heartbeat noise. Before paging anyone, confirm the sampler is active: the `loglens` sidecar should report a sampling ratio between 1:50 and 1:200. If the ratio drops to 1:1, disk pressure follows within the hour. Never disable sampling during an incident without approval from the Meridock platform lead, as downstream parsers will stall. Full sampler configuration steps and rollback notes live on the internal page linked below.

runbook for tagug-hafog: https://jira.lumiclabs.internal/projects/pages/pages/9773c0d8